SATs are formal methods for countering cognitive bias and testing hypotheses — the modern complement to (and critique of) older methods like the Admiralty Rating system. Post-9/11 tradecraft stresses them; the CIA's Tradecraft Primer is the reference text.

Common SATs

Table of technique utility (from AIPIO 25, Kathy Pherson)

Different SATs help at different stages (identify data needed / analyse / publish visually). For example: Key Assumptions Check scores high on data identification and analysis, low on visual publication; Link Charts and Argument Maps score high across all three. Dedicated software tools now embed many of these SATs.
